How Vape Carts React to Flame
To understand how to smoke a cart without a battery safely, you must know how cartridges respond to heat. Vape carts are designed for low, steady temperatures, not open flame.
A lighter can overheat the coil and oil within seconds, making control the biggest challenge.

Indirect Heat Is Critical
One of the most important rules of how to smoke a cart without a battery is never applying direct flame to the cartridge. Direct flame almost guarantees burnt oil.
Why Indirect Heat Works Better
Indirect heat warms the oil gradually, reducing the risk of scorching terpenes and damaging the coil.
Step-by-Step Safety Approach
This section explains how to smoke a cart without a battery using a lighter with safety as the priority.
Step 1: Inspect the Cartridge
Check for cracks, leaks, or darkened oil. A damaged cart should never be heated.
Step 2: Position the Flame Carefully
Keep the flame several inches away and never hold it in one spot.
Step 3: Apply Heat Briefly
Heat for only a few seconds, then allow the cart to cool before attempting again.
Step 4: Inhale Gently
Take slow, shallow draws. Aggressive inhaling increases irritation and oil damage.

Flavor Considerations
Using a lighter makes flavor preservation difficult. Terpenes burn at low temperatures, and even brief overheating can mute taste.
How to smoke a cart without a battery while keeping flavor requires restraint and very short heating intervals.
Health Awareness
How to smoke a cart without a battery using a lighter can produce harsh vapor if oil burns. This may irritate the throat and lungs.
Warning Signs
- Metallic or burnt taste
- Persistent coughing
- Strong unpleasant odor
These signals mean you should stop immediately.
